DNS چیست؟ DNS یا Domain Name System چه کاربردی دارد؟
DNS یا Domain Name System چیست؟ سرویس دهنده DNS
در این مقاله از سایت آموزی قصد داریم شما را با DNS و کاربرد آن آشنا کنیم.
DNS یا ( DNS یا Domain Name System ) از شبکه جهانی وب ( WWW ) که ما هر روزه از آن استفاده می کنیم پشتیبانی می کند.
دی ان اس در واقع همان اسامی که ما برای وب سایت های خود تعیین می کنیم را به آدرس آی پی تبدیل می کند.
که بصورت عددی است و قابل خواندن برای کامپیوترها ست.
نام های دامنه و آدرس آی پی(IP)
دی ان اس مخفف سیستم نام دامنه می باشد. نام دامنه در واقع همان اسامی وب سایت هاست.
این سرویس نام های قابل خواندن برای انسانها را به IP مورد نظر که توسط کامپیوتر درک بشود، تغییر می دهد.
برای مثال نام دامنه گوگل ، google.com است.
اگر شما بخواهید وارد سایت گوگل شوید کافی است در قسمت آدرس بار مرورگر آدرس دامنه گوگل را وارد کنید.
اما کامپیوتر شما هرگز نمی فهمد که google.com کجاست. کامپیوتر فقط عدد می شناسد!
به عبارت دیگر اینترنت و دیگر شبکه ها از آدرس های عددی بنام آی پی ( IP ) استفاده می کند.
پروتکل IP
IP یا آدرس عددی مخفف کلمه انگلیسی Internet Protocol addresses می باشد.
بنابراین بعد از وارد کردن نام سایت DNS با استفاده از آدرس IP سایت مورد نظر را به شما نمایش داده می شود.
به عبارت ساده تر هر وبسایت یک آدرس IP عددی دارد. و کامپیوتر آن وبسایت را فقط با همان عدد می شناسد.
البته بعضی وبسایت ها همچون گوگل ممکن است چند آی پی آدرس در اینترنت به جهت امنیت بالا داشته باشند.
اما انسان با اسم بهتر رابطه برقرار می کند.
به همین خاطر همان IP ها برای انسان به صورت اسم برنامه نویسی می شود.
DNS یا Domain-Name-System را اغلب مشابه دفترچه تلفن می دانند.
بخاطر اینکه می تواند نام های قابل فهم انسان را با اعدادی که قابل فهم برای ماشین است تطابق دهد.
سرویس دهنده های DNS
سرورهای سیستم ، نام های دامنه را با آدرسهای IP مرتبط شان تطابق می دهند.
وقتی شما آدرس google.com را در آدرس بار مرورگر خود می نویسید، کامپیوتر شما با سرور دی ان اس فعلی تان متصل شده و از آن آدرس IP مرتبط با چیزی که شما در آدرس بار نوشتید را درخواست می کند.
سپس کامپیوترتان به آدرس IP مورد نظر متصل شده و google.com را در مروگر وب تان نمایش می دهد.
سرورهای دی ان اس ای که استفاده می کنید توسط توسعه دهنده سرویس اینترنت تان ( ISP ) ایجاد می شود.
ISP مخفف کلمه انگلیسی Internet service provider می باشد و همان توسعه دهندگان سرویس اینترنت هستند.
اگر از Rooter استفاده می کنید ، Rooter شما به عنوان سرویس دهنده دی ان اس برای کامپیوترتان عمل می کند.
به هر حال Rooter نیز درخواست ها را برای سرویس دهنده DNS یا ISP شما می فرستد.
از کدام سرویس دهنده دی ان اس استفاده کنیم؟
شما می توانید از سرویس دهنده دی ان اس در ISP خود استفاده کنید.
البته شما مجبور به این کار نیستید و می توانید سرویس دهنده های دی ان اس دیگری را در سیستم خود ران کنید.
و آن را به عنوان پیش فرض استفاده کنید.
برای متخصص شدن در طراحی سایت فروشگاهی با وردپرس روی لینک زیر کلیک کن و تو دوره ثبت نام کن:
دوره فوق حرفه ای طراحی سایت فروشگاهی با وردپرس پروژه محور
برای متخصص شدن در طراحی بخش Front End سایت روی لینک زیر کلیک کن و تو دوره ثبت نام کن:
دوره فوق حرفه ای طراحی سایت با HTML5 و CSS3 و jQuery
معروف ترین سرویس دهنده های DNS
در بعضی مواقع این سرویس دهنده ها از سرعت بیشتری برخوردارند .
تفاوت اصلی در میزان سرعت در اینجا بستگی به فاصله شما تا سرویس دهنده دی ان اس مورد نظرتان و میزان سرعت سرور دی ان اس مربوط به ISP تان دارد.
این یعنی اگر سرعت DNS در ISP شما بالا و فاصله تان تا سرویس دهنده دی ان اس ای که در سیستم تان راه انداختید زیاد باشد
در این صورت شما با یک سرعت کند در ارتباط با سرور خود مواجه می شوید.
پیوندهای مهم و کاربردی
تگ های جدید HTML5 در سایت آموزی
صفات تگ های HTML در سایت آموزی
تگ های منسوخ شده HTML5 در سایت آموزی
تگ های block level و inline level در سایت آموزی
DNS یا Domain Name System چیست؟ سرویس دهنده DNS – اختصاصی سایت آموزی
درباره سایت آموزی
علیرضا ابراهیمی - بنیانگذار وبسایت آموزشی سایت آموزی ، 8 سال سابقه فعالیت حرفه ای در زمینه طراحی سایت ، سئو ، سابقه تدریس اغلب زبان های برنامه نویسی تحت وب ، محقق و تحلیلگر ساختارهای توسعه دهنده وب
نوشته های بیشتر از سایت آموزی
دیدگاهتان را بنویسید